我有一些在两个不同项目(和解决方案)中使用的代码文件。我这样做是为了不需要维护相同代码的两个不同版本。问题是我无法将这两个解决方案添加到TFS中。当我尝试将解决方案的第二个版本添加到源代码控制时,它会说:
“项”“someCode.cs”“已在所选位置受源代码管理。如果要尝试重新绑定已在Microsoft Visual Studio外部添加到源代码管理中的项目,则应使用”“更改源代码管理”“命令。如果是首次添加此项目,则应为该项目选择其他服务器文件夹,或将现有项目移动到其他服务器文件夹中。”
我不想做这两件事中的任何一件,所以我不确定如何继续。我猜一种方法可能是通过使用独立的TFS客户端,如SvnBridge (svnbridge.codeplex.com),完全在Visual Studio之外处理源代码控制?
谢谢你的帮助。
发布于 2011-11-16 07:08:05
TFS消除了在像SourceSafe allowed这样的项目之间共享源文件的选项。
如果您现在需要在项目之间共享源代码,您可以选择:
在将现有文件添加到项目中时,请使用选项将共享代码添加到另一个项目中,然后两个原始项目都会链接到该项目
https://stackoverflow.com/questions/8144324
复制相似问题